This contract calls for the construction of a public work, within the meaning of the Illinois Prevailing Wage Act (820 ILCS 130/0.01 et seq.) (the Act). The Act requires contractors and subcontractors to pay laborers, workers and mechanics performing services on public works projects no less than the prevailing rate of wages (hourly cash wages plus fringe benefits), in the county where the work is performed. For information regarding current prevailing wage rates, please refer to the Illinois Department of Labors website at https://labor.illinois.gov/. Contractor and Subcontractors shall include in bids, the cost for the current prevailing wage (Illinois Prevailing Wage Act – 820 ILCS 130/0.01 et seq.). The Contractor shall ensure that any Subcontractors shall comply with the Illinois Prevailing Wage Act.
